Rolling bearing features
Features of Rolling Bearings

Rolling bearings play a crucial role in supporting rotating shafts and components. They were among the first mechanical parts to be mass-produced and standardized, making them an essential element in modern machinery. Since the early 20th century, Western countries have developed comprehensive bearing industries, continuously improving their performance, lifespan, cost efficiency, and application range. Theoretical research and calculation methods have also evolved, leading to more accurate and reliable bearing designs. Today, the selection process for rolling bearings is well-established, with a wide variety of types available. These bearings are highly standardized, and high-precision options are easily accessible. Their performance, accuracy, service life, and reliability meet the demands of various industries, including advanced technologies. A typical rolling bearing consists of an inner ring, an outer ring, rolling elements (such as balls or rollers), and a cage that keeps the rolling elements evenly spaced between the raceways. The inner and outer rings, along with the rolling elements, are usually made from high-carbon chrome steel or carburized steel. These materials undergo heat treatment to achieve optimal hardness, ensuring they can withstand contact fatigue from repeated motion. The surfaces of the bearing are precision-ground using specialized equipment to ensure smooth operation. Although different types of rolling bearings have unique characteristics, most share common features: - Rolling bearings have low starting resistance, making them efficient even at low speeds. - Standardization ensures consistency in size and precision, making high-quality bearings readily available. - Compared to sliding bearings, rolling bearings are less prone to wear, helping maintain machine accuracy over time. - Maintenance and repair costs are generally lower than those of sliding bearings. - Many rolling bearings can handle both radial and axial loads, offering versatility in applications.
